☐ Before rotating the Tocksweep scheduler keys, confirm the cron drift investigation is closed: support should verify that no jobs on the Hallin cluster are still firing more than 90 seconds late, and that the clock-sync fix has been deployed to every worker. Attach the final drift report to the ceremony record. When both checks pass, unseal the rotation workstation using the recovery passphrase noted immediately below this item.

recovery phrase for kagep-kadug: praox-wenael

## Dedup Design — Tallow Alerts

Tallow collapses duplicate pages by fingerprint within a rolling window. First occurrence pages immediately; repeats increment a counter and extend suppression. Window resets on resolve. Contractors: do not modify fingerprint logic without sign-off. All behavior is driven by the constants defined below.

tuning table, kawep-tawif:
CAPS = {
    "olidor": 80,
    "belion": 7,
    "quenys": 225,
    "druox": 839,
    "fraath": 482,
}

**Item 7 — Raffle drums, Pinecrest staff party.** Collect both drums from Storeroom B at Halloway House. Straps on, tickets sealed inside. Drop at the Larkspur Pavilion loading bay before 15:00. No detours; drums are committee property. Driver signs the run sheet at both ends. Hand-over to the pavilion courier goes per the confidential line below.

dispatch memo: the sorius tamius courier leaves the praeth ledger at gate 4873 under passcode 928014

Subject: Crossword feed cutover — what on-call needs

Hi team,

Ahead of Thursday's cutover, the Gridlark puzzle generator will serve partner feeds from the new endpoint. Rate limits and grid-format versions are unchanged; only the auth header differs. If overnight generation stalls, restart the feed worker before escalating. For verification calls against the new endpoint, use the credential below.

login token, kawef-fadug: eyJhbGciOiJIUzI1NiIsInR5cCI6IkpXVCJ9.eyJzdWIiOiIvgannpIn0.Zx3AfanE